Have you measured the distance from the frame bolt holes to the trans mount holes?
You should also be able to look up in the service manual the four corner spots to measure from, drop a plumb bob down on the concrete floor, mark where the point hits the concrete floor, then measure the marks....

Got the tank self etched primed and painted satin black. Also,did my first weatherpak connection on my fuel hat. Apparently e85 requires a "liquid proof" seal. Pretty cool connector,even though the crimpers were $32.
